Question: You come home from school one day and find that your house has been broken into. They took all of your electronics, and the jewelry in your house. Your pyscho cat Cujo might have jumped at one of the assailants as you notice blood on the floor in the kitchen that was not there when you left. You call the police and they come to your house to investigate. During their investigation, they ascertain that one of your neighbours was just coming back from a walk with their dog and they noticed a truck pulling out from your driveway. He did not remember the license plate but knew the make and model of the vehicle. Traffic cameras down the road revealed the license plates number for the vehicle. What evidence can the police uncover from the scene that will help them find the assailant? Using 3 different biotechnology applications, explain how these biotechnology processes will help the police in their investigation?

  Plastic as a soil stabilizer

Soil stabilization is the permanent physical and chemical alteration of soils to enhance their physical properties. Stabilization can increase the shear strength of a soil and control the shrink-swell properties.
